March 11th, 2016, 14:53
#1
نیازمند کد پی اچ پی
سلام وقت بخیر
دوستان به یک کد نیاز دارم که ادرس مورد نظر بنده را به صورت ای فریم تمام صفحه باز کند.
ولی به نحوی که کاربر نتواند ببیند چه ادرسی در کد قرار داده ام.
الان کد html دارم ولی به راحتی ادرسی که بنده باز کرده ام مشخص است. می خواهم طوری باشد که از داخل inspect element نتواند ادرس را بیابد
March 11th, 2016 14:53
# ADS
March 11th, 2016, 15:08
#2
عضو دائم
پاسخ : نیازمند کد پی اچ پی
سلام، در هر صورت آدرس بدست می آید اما میشود با جاوا اسکریپت آی فریم نوشت و با js لود کنیم داخل صفحه که مستقیم آدرس داخل سورس دیده نشود.
March 11th, 2016, 15:09
#3
پاسخ : نیازمند کد پی اچ پی
غیر مستقیم هم دیده نمیشه؟
Sent from my ASUS_Z00AD using Tapatalk
March 11th, 2016, 15:16
#4
عضو دائم
پاسخ : نیازمند کد پی اچ پی
نوشته اصلی توسط
hadi222
غیر مستقیم هم دیده نمیشه؟
Sent from my ASUS_Z00AD using Tapatalk
اگر به طور مثال فایل js ـی که آی فریم نوشتیم را باز کنند و کد ها را نگاه کنند آدرس را پیدا میکنند در آخر.
March 11th, 2016, 15:17
#5
پاسخ : نیازمند کد پی اچ پی
Html encrypt چی?
هیچ روشی وجود ندارد یعنی؟
Sent from my ASUS_Z00AD using Tapatalk
ویرایش توسط hadi222 : March 11th, 2016 در ساعت 15:33
March 11th, 2016, 15:34
#6
عضو دائم
پاسخ : نیازمند کد پی اچ پی
کد:
<Script>
document.write(unescape('%20%3C%69%66%72%61%6D%65%20%73%72%63%3D%22%64%65%6D%6F%5F%69%66%72%61%6D%65%2E%68%74%6D%22%20%77%69%64%74%68%3D%22%32%30%30%22%20%68%65%69%67%68%74%3D%22%32%30%30%22%3E%3C%2F%69%66%72%61%6D%65%3E'));
</
Script>
باز هم میشود آدرس را بدست آورد.
March 11th, 2016, 16:12
#7
پاسخ : نیازمند کد پی اچ پی
باز هم دیکود میشود.
- - - Updated - - -
هر کدام از دوستان می توانند لطفا این مشکل را حل کنند.
با هزینه البته
March 12th, 2016, 00:36
#8
عضو انجمن
پاسخ : نیازمند کد پی اچ پی
کدی که سمت کاربر اجرا میشد باید سمت کاربر بهش دسترسی داشت پس کاربر هم میبیند
اصلا منطقش همینطور است
March 12th, 2016, 01:10
#9
عضو انجمن
پاسخ : نیازمند کد پی اچ پی
عرض سلام و احترام :
با استفاده از curl امکانش هست.
اگر حتما قصد استفاده از frame دارید ، یک صفحه index و یک صفحه frame بسازید.
در صفحه ی frame این کد را فراخوانی کنید :
کد PHP:
function get_web_page ( $url ){ $options = array( CURLOPT_RETURNTRANSFER => true , CURLOPT_HEADER => false , CURLOPT_FOLLOWLOCATION => true , CURLOPT_ENCODING => "" , CURLOPT_USERAGENT => "safe bot" , CURLOPT_AUTOREFERER => true , CURLOPT_CONNECTTIMEOUT => 120 , CURLOPT_TIMEOUT => 120 , CURLOPT_MAXREDIRS => 10 , ); $ch = curl_init ( $url ); curl_setopt_array ( $ch , $options ); $content = curl_exec ( $ch ); $err = curl_errno ( $ch ); $errmsg = curl_error ( $ch ); $header = curl_getinfo ( $ch ); curl_close ( $ch ); $header [ 'errno' ] = $err ; $header [ 'errmsg' ] = $errmsg ; $header [ 'content' ] = $content ; return $header ;} $result = get_web_page ( 'google.com' ); if ( $result [ 'errno' ] != 0 ) echo 'time out' ;elseif ( $result [ 'http_code' ] != 200 ) echo 'error (no service)' ;else echo $result [ 'content' ];
درصفحه ی index نیز به صورت فریم ، صفحه ی frame را اجرا کنید
اما خود این کد هم به تنهایی جوابگو نخواهد بود ، چراکه ممکن است خیلی از سایتهارو به دلیل آدرس دهی در css،js با مشکل باز کند.
در هر حال با کمی تغییرات امکان پذیر خواهد بود.
فایل همین کد نیز ضمیمه شد
با سپاس
فایل های پیوست شده
ویرایش توسط shahinmq : March 12th, 2016 در ساعت 01:12